Key Benefits of Using Rental Property Showing Software
Showing coordination is one of the most time‑sensitive parts of leasing. When prospects have to wait for responses or struggle to schedule tours, they often move on to the next available property.
Showing software helps property managers reduce that friction while improving efficiency across the leasing workflow.
- Save Time on Scheduling: Automated scheduling eliminates the back‑and‑forth emails and phone calls that typically come with coordinating showings. Prospects can view available time slots and book appointments instantly.
- Reduce No‑Shows: Many showing platforms send automated email or SMS reminders before the appointment. These reminders help keep prospects informed and significantly reduce missed showings.
- Improve Lead Conversion: When prospects can book tours immediately after viewing a listing, they are more likely to follow through with the showing and move forward with the application process.
- Deliver a Better Prospect Experience: Renters expect convenience. Self‑service booking tools allow prospects to schedule tours on their own schedules without waiting for a response from leasing staff.
Top Features to Look for in Real Estate Showing Software
Not all showing platforms offer the same capabilities. The most effective tools combine scheduling automation with integrations that support the broader leasing workflow.
- Listing and Marketing Integrations: Some showing platforms integrate directly with rental listing sites or marketing platforms so prospects can schedule tours from the same place they discover the property.
- Automated Confirmations and Reminders: Automated notifications reduce the need for manual follow‑ups while keeping prospects informed about upcoming tours. Look for tools that support email confirmations, SMS reminders, appointment updates, and post‑showing follow‑ups.
- Calendar Integration: Showing schedulers should sync with tools such as Google Calendar or Outlook so your availability stays accurate and double bookings are avoided.
- Mobile Access: Leasing teams often work in the field. Mobile‑friendly platforms allow staff to confirm appointments, update availability, and communicate with prospects while away from their desks.

2. ShowingHero

ShowingHero® is designed to help property managers manage high volumes of showings without overwhelming leasing staff. While the platform includes broader leasing coordination tools, its core value for property managers lies in simplifying tour scheduling and communication.
Features
The platform focuses on simplifying tour coordination and communication between prospects and leasing teams:
- Automated showing scheduling that allows prospects to book available tour times directly from listing pages.
- Centralized scheduling dashboards that help property managers coordinate showing windows across multiple properties.
- Automated reminders and confirmations that notify prospects about upcoming appointments and reduce missed showings.
- Lead communication tools that help leasing teams respond quickly to inquiries and tour requests.
- Mobile-friendly scheduling tools that allow teams to manage showings while working in the field.
- Prospect prescreening tools that help filter qualified leads before scheduling showings.
Pricing
ShowingHero offers two pricing options depending on how your business operates. Property managers can choose per-unit pricing at $1.50 per unit per month with a 300-unit minimum, or per-listing pricing at $20 per active listing per month with a 25-listing minimum.
3. ShowMojo

ShowMojo® focuses on leasing automation, helping property managers coordinate tours while organizing inquiries and follow-ups in one system. While it includes broader marketing and lead management tools, its showing scheduler is one of the platform’s most widely used features.
Features
ShowMojo’s tools are designed to help leasing teams respond quickly to leads while keeping showing coordination organized. Some standout features include:
- Automated showing scheduling that allows prospects to book tours after submitting rental inquiries.
- Lead tracking tools that organize inquiries and showing activity in a single dashboard.
- Automated communication workflows that send reminders, confirmations, and follow-ups to prospective renters.
- Calendar integrations that prevent scheduling conflicts and keep availability accurate.
- Leasing performance reporting that helps teams track inquiry volume and showing activity.
- Self-guided showing support using smart locks or lockboxes.
Pricing
ShowMojo offers two main plans and subscription pricing on a sliding scale based on portfolio size and feature needs.
The Pro plan starts at $1.43 per unit per month and includes most of their main capabilities.
The Ultra Plan starts at $2.97 per unit per month, adding on advanced features such as two-way texting, individual listing tracking numbers, phone-based self-showing support, and more.
4. Tenant Turner

Tenant Turner focuses heavily on self-showing technology, allowing prospective renters to schedule and complete property tours independently. As mentioned earlier, Buildium’s Showings Coordinator is powered by Tenant Turner, which allows Buildium users to access Tenant Turner’s scheduling and prescreening tools directly within the platform.
Features
Tenant Turner emphasizes automation and self-showing workflows that help property managers reduce manual coordination. It does this through several features tailored for the job:
- Self-guided showing scheduling that allows prospects to book tours without manual coordination.
- Prospect prescreening tools that help property managers filter qualified renters before granting access.
- Automated confirmations and reminders delivered through email and SMS notifications.
- Lead tracking dashboards that help leasing teams monitor showing performance and inquiry activity.
- Smart lock integrations that enable secure self-guided property tours.
- Centralized leasing dashboard for tracking leads, showings, and listing performance.
Pricing
Tenant Turner uses a per-unit subscription model that scales with the size of your portfolio. The Pro plan starts at $1.30 per unit per month with a $65 monthly minimum, while the Ultra plan starts at $2.70 per unit per month with a $135 minimum.

6. Rent Engine

Rent Engine® focuses on leasing automation by helping property managers convert rental inquiries into scheduled tours and applications. The platform helps teams respond to leads quickly and move prospects through the leasing process more efficiently.
Features
Rent Engine’s tools are built to move prospects through the leasing funnel more efficiently. They include:
- Automated lead-to-tour workflows that convert rental inquiries into scheduled property showings.
- Lead communication automation that helps leasing teams respond to inquiries quickly.
- Scheduling coordination tools that organize showing availability across multiple listings.
- Prospect tracking dashboards that monitor inquiry activity and conversion metrics.
- Leasing performance insights that help teams evaluate how showings translate into applications.
Pricing
Rent Engine uses a transaction-based pricing model rather than a monthly subscription. Property managers typically pay around $45 per vacancy as a one-time fee, which covers leasing automation tools such as lead management, showing coordination, and follow-up workflows.
7. Rently

Rently® specializes in self-showing technology, enabling property managers to allow prospective renters to tour properties independently using smart lock integrations. This approach can reduce the time leasing teams spend coordinating showings while giving prospects the flexibility to visit properties on their own schedules.
Features
Rently’s platform centers around self-guided tour technology and secure property access with several core features:
- Self-guided property showings that allow prospects to tour listings independently.
- Smart lock integrations that grant secure property access during scheduled tours.
- Identity verification tools that help property managers confirm prospect identities before granting entry.
- Automated tour scheduling and reminders that coordinate showing times without manual intervention.
- Showing analytics dashboards that track tour activity and leasing engagement.
Pricing
Rently uses a per-unit subscription model with tiered pricing based on feature access.
The Core is priced at $15 per listing per month and only includes listings.
The Plus plan is priced at $22 per listing per month and adds on self-touring capabilities.
There is also an Enterprise plan that’s priced based on the number of vacant listings and a Smart Home plan with a monthly SaaS fee based on the number of smart home hubs you have on your properties.
How to Choose the Right Real Estate Showing Software in 5 Steps
Selecting the right showing software depends on your portfolio size, leasing volume, operational structure, and how automated you want your showing process to be.
Step 1: Assess Your Portfolio Size and Leasing Volume
Smaller portfolios may prioritize simple scheduling tools, while larger portfolios often benefit from deeper automation and integrations with leasing workflows.
Step 2: Identify Your Biggest Leasing Bottlenecks
If scheduling tours takes too much staff time, prioritize automated booking tools. If missed appointments are common, look for platforms with automated reminders. If coordinating tours across multiple listings is difficult, focus on centralized scheduling systems.
Step 3: Evaluate Integration with Your Current Tech Stack
Ensure any showing software connects with your property management system, listing platforms, and calendars to avoid duplicated work.
Step 4: Consider Your Budget
Compare subscription costs, hardware requirements such as smart locks, and any additional fees. The most cost-effective solution is the one that saves the most staff time.
Step 5: Review User Experience and Support Quality
Adoption depends heavily on ease of use. Look for tools with intuitive interfaces, mobile access, and onboarding resources that help your team get up and running quickly.

Frequently Asked Questions About Real Estate Showing Software
What is real estate showing software?
Real estate showing software helps property managers and leasing teams coordinate property tours through automated scheduling tools. Instead of manually arranging appointments through emails or phone calls, prospects can view available time slots online and book a showing instantly. These platforms typically include automated confirmations, reminders, and calendar integrations so both prospects and leasing staff stay informed about upcoming appointments. Many modern solutions also connect showing activity with the broader leasing workflow, allowing property managers to track inquiries, applications, and leasing progress in one system.
What is a rental property showing scheduler?
A rental property showing scheduler allows prospective tenants to book property tours based on available time slots while syncing directly with a property manager’s calendar. Rather than waiting for a leasing agent to respond, prospects can choose a convenient time, receive automated confirmations, and attend the tour with minimal coordination. This type of scheduling tool helps property managers reduce administrative work while improving the overall experience for prospective renters.
Can property showings be automated?
Yes. Many modern leasing platforms allow property showings to be partially or fully automated. Prospective renters can schedule tours online, receive automated reminders, and even complete prescreening questions before attending a showing. Some systems also support self-guided tours through smart lock integrations, allowing verified prospects to access properties independently at scheduled times. This automation helps property managers reduce scheduling work while still maintaining control over access and prospect qualification.
What features should property managers look for in showing software?
Property managers should look for tools that simplify scheduling while integrating with the rest of their leasing workflow. Important features often include automated showing scheduling, calendar integrations, reminder notifications, and prospect tracking dashboards. Some platforms also include lead prescreening, self-showing capabilities, and smart lock integrations that allow prospects to tour properties independently. Integrations with property management software can also help teams move prospects from showing to application more efficiently.
